You have probably taken many hours to discover your new home. Considering this may be the single largest investment of your life, investing a relatively small amount of money into a certifited home inspection will provide a lot of important information for you before completion of the sales contract. Purchasing any home without contracting a qualified home inspection company is a tremendous risk. When considering which home inspector you want to trust with such an important job, experience and knowledge are invaluable assets to consider. Other important factors include insurance converage and the quality of the report you will receive. Some inspectors work without sufficient insurance and produce hand written, difficult to read reports without descriptive photos. Each inspection will take about three hours to complete, but we never establish a time limit. Following the inspection, a very detailed computer generated report with digital images may be printed on site. The report is also uploaded to a password protected web site for the convenience of our clients. We always encourage our clients to stay with the inspector during the full inspection. Follow up phone calls are part of our customer service, and we are always available to respond to questions anytime following the inspection.
